Bi Fold Door Repairs

Replacement-Windows-150x150.jpgBi-fold doors are popular with homeowners who want to connect their indoor and outdoor spaces. Their large glass panels and minimalist frames offer nearly unobstructed views.

Glass-Replacement-150x150.jpgHowever, as time passes, they can start to show signs of wear and wear and tear. Find out how to repair some of the most common issues that can occur with bi fold doors.

Over time, the screws and holes inside the hinge may become weakened. This means that the screw can no longer securely hold the hinge. There are a variety of solutions to fix the issue, but a filling procedure is the most efficient. It will repair the stripped-out hole and ensure that the hinge has a secure grip. The first step is to remove the old screws. Petroleum jelly is a good option to prevent the screws from rusting while working on them. Then, use a dowel of the correct size to fill the holes and then replace the screws.

Broken rollers

A bi-folding door is a great way to make your home feel more spacious. They aren't always easy to operate if the hardware fails. It is essential to address issues promptly, since they could get worse if left untreated.

Most of the time, the most significant problems with bifold doors are due to damaged or warped tracks, or rollers. These issues can be caused due to poor installation or weather conditions, but are also easily fixed. If you've noticed that your bi fold doors are taking longer to open and close, or are making odd noises, it's the time to call an expert.

Bifold doors also have this mechanism on the top. If the pivot pins are sunk into wood or are wobbly you can take them off using screwdrivers or pliers and replace them with new ones. You can get the needed parts in a hardware store or online.

It is possible to solve the issue of the bottom rails of bi-fold doors rubbing against shag flooring by raising the bottom track. If the rail is above the floor, you can raise it by loosening the screw on the bottom bracket and pulling it up. It may be necessary to place a shim under the bracket, if it's attached to the floor, or screw it in place about a quarter inch higher.

If you own a pair of locking pliers you can bend one side of the track close to the seam forward so that the roller pops out and is easily removed from the track. Then, you can bend the other side back into place in a way that it is aligned with the top edge of the door jamb.

Broken track

Bifold doors can open and fold by sliding inside a track that is on top of the header frame. They can be knocked out of track and require adjusting or replacement. If your bi-fold doors aren't sliding, it could be a problem with either the pivot pin or track. These issues can be resolved with a few simple tools and a bit of effort.

It is first necessary to take the door off of its track. This can be accomplished by pressing down on the pivot pins and then lifting the doors off of their anchor brackets. Once the doors have been removed, you are able to check their condition. The majority of bi-folding doors have spring-loaded guides and pivot pins that are easily replaced. These parts are available at most hardware stores or home centers.

Once you have all the parts and are ready to install the track at the top and bottom. Begin by removing the old track by drilling out the old screws and separate the track from the header frame. Then, drill a new 1 1/2 inch screw to join the frame of the track. Then screw the new track in, starting with the first hole, and then moving forward.

If you have a bifold door that is difficult to open and close it might be required to raise the track on the bottom. This is because the carpet is rubbing up against the track's bottom. To raise the track begin by loosening the bottom bracket screw and then move the pivot hold to a position that will straighten the door. Once the track has been adjusted and the track is straight, you can slide the doors back in place and slide the top door in first before moving to the bottom door in.

Leaning doors

Many homeowners face the problem of a creaking door. This is usually caused by an issue with the hinges or the jamb of the door. The most common way to fix this is to remove the door, sand down and refinish. This can be an extremely time-consuming and laborious project. A shim could be used to correct the alignment issue.

First, you'll need to take the hinges off the door. Then, use a carpenter’s level to determine the alignment of your hinges. If you notice that any of the areas are not level, you will need to put shims on the hinges and jamb. Once you have added the shims, you can reattach the doors and recheck their alignment. This will help distribute the weight of the door evenly and prevent future sagging.

Over time, foundations can shift or soil types change. This can cause house frames to become out of plumb. This could cause doors to go out of alignment and slide against the frame. To fix this fixing the problem, tightening the hinge screws is a simple solution. It is crucial to tighten them with care to avoid stripping the screw head or opening the joint.

If the screw is loose, try tightening it with a wrench instead of a screwdriver in order to prevent over-tightening. If the screw is pulling away from the hole directly, you may have to fill or pack it. You can make use of wood glue, a small nail hammer, and toothpicks soaked in wood glue to do this. You can also make use of a shim to cover the hole, since this will give extra strength and stability to the hinge.

Glass that is damaged

It is not uncommon for bifold repairs near me doors to be damaged due to wear and tear over time. The good news is that skilled technicians can repair the majority of these problems. Specialists in repairing bifold doors door repairs Sydney are specifically trained to handle the kind of doors that are used and windows.

Glass is not usually damaged during the process of manufacturing, but it can be damaged due to age use, cleaning, shipping or storage. Damage is defined as flaws, inclusions, and scuffs on the glass surface that are visible. Damage may also include stress cracks, chips, nicks, and spontaneous breaking (tempered glass only).

To fix broken glass in a window or door first, apply a thin layer of masking tape over the entire area including the broken pane. This will prevent the broken pieces from spreading and make it easier to remove them later. Then, wipe the area with a damp cloth and apply carpenter's adhesive to the edges of the wood bids. Use a C clamp to keep the frame of wood while it dries.

After the epoxy has cured after curing, take off the C clamp and wash any excess. When handling the glass, be careful because smudges and dirt in the epoxy could make the repair visible. Finally, put back the glass pane, and trim pieces, making sure to avoid bending it or causing additional stress. Then, wipe away any glue that remains with mineral spirits or Acetone. This will ensure that there is no glue residue left behind. It will also stop the new patch from becoming damaged by the transfer.
